Satellite images have unveiled China's construction of a new sprawling fusion research centre which has sparked international apprehension over its potential applications in both energy production ...
Taipei [Taiwan], January 31 (ANI): Satellite images have revealed that China is constructing a large wartime military complex in its capital, according to US officials, Taiwan News reported.